Conditioning The A/F Sensor And Heated Oxygen Sensor For Testing

- Connect the OBD II scan tool or the hand-held tester to the DLC3.
- Start the engine and warm it up with all the accessories switched OFF until the engine coolant temperature is stable.
- Run the engine at 2,500 to 3,000 RPM for approximately 3 minutes.
- When alternating the engine between 3,000 RPM for 2 seconds and 2,000 RPM for 2 seconds, check the waveform of the oxygen sensor (bank 1 sensor 2).
